程序员喜欢掉头的原因是多方面的,主要包括以下几点:
技术更新快速:
IT行业技术更新迅速,新的编程语言、框架和工具层出不穷。程序员需要不断跟进最新的技术发展动态,学习新的知识和技能。这种快速变化可能导致学习过程中的技术方向出现变化,从而使人容易掉头。
学习曲线陡峭:
编程是一门需要不断学习和实践的技能,特别是对于初学者来说,学习曲线往往比较陡峭。在学习的初期,可能会遇到各种困难和障碍,比如语法错误、逻辑思维不清晰等,这些问题可能会让人感到困扰,产生挫败感,从而选择放弃或掉头去学习其他更简单的技能。
缺乏实际应用场景:
在学习编程的过程中,很多人可能会感到没有实际应用场景的困扰。尤其是对于初学者来说,很难将所学的知识与实际项目结合起来,缺乏实践的机会。这可能使人觉得学习编程没有意义,从而选择转向其他领域。
自我驱动力不足:
学习编程需要付出大量的时间和精力,对于缺乏自我驱动力的人来说,很容易在学习过程中失去动力。当遇到困难和挫折时,缺乏坚持和坚定的意志力的人可能会选择掉头,放弃学习编程。
职业因素:
程序员多因职业原因长期熬夜、精神压力过大、营养缺乏等因素,导致内分泌失调,出现雄性激素分泌过于旺盛的情况,从而引起脱发。此外,遗传因素、护理不当、脂溢性脱发、肾虚等原因也可能导致脱发。
综上所述,程序员喜欢掉头的原因主要包括技术更新快速、学习曲线陡峭、缺乏实际应用场景、自我驱动力不足以及职业因素等。要解决这个问题,可以通过不断跟进技术发展动态、寻找实际项目实践和增强自我驱动力等方式来提高学习编程的稳定性和持久性。同时,保持良好的生活习惯和饮食,减轻精神压力,也有助于减少脱发问题。